Biography
Archie’s musical language is built on patience, repetition, and intent. Shaped by early exposure to punk, experimental electronics, and rave culture, his sound sits at the intersection of 90s to early-2000s minimal tech house and acid-driven hypnosis.
Rejecting polish and excess, Archie treats groove as the main narrative force. Rolling basslines, stripped percussion, resonant acid sequences, and long blends prioritise tension over immediacy. His sets are never rushed; they evolve gradually, allowing dancers to sink into the rhythm rather than chase moments.
Renowned for story-driven long sets, Archie excels in extended formats where control and intuition are key. He’s equally trusted for sunrise and after-hours sets, navigating the fragile transition between intensity and release with subtlety and emotional awareness—made for locked-in rooms, dim lights, and dancers who listen as much as they move.
A key figure within respected musical projects including the SCRUBS! collective in Jakarta and the Bali-based experimental duo Fraktal, Archie is recognised for his refined taste and grounded approach. A regular fixture at Potato Head Beach Club and a resident DJ at Klymax Discotheque, he is trusted to shape late-night through early-morning moments with confidence, restraint, and an unwavering focus on groove.
A respected presence within the South East Asian underground, Archie brings a humble, no-ego approach behind the decks—letting the music do the talking. His selections are deliberate, his pacing assured, and his connection to the floor constant, making him a dependable guide from deep night into first light.
